Ingredients:

3/4 cup Long Grain Rice
1 1/2 cup  Water
2 cup Snow Peas (blanched)
2 cup  Diced Cooked Chicken
1  11-ounce can mandarin orange sections, well drained
1/2 cup  Sliced water chestnuts, halved
1/4 cup  Red wine vinegar or balsamic vinegar
1 tb Sesame oil
1 tb Salad oil
Salt and freshly-ground pepper, to taste
1/2 ts Garlic powder
Chopped green onion for garnish

Directions

Cook rice according to package directions. Drain & rinse with cold water. Drain again.

In a mixing bowl toss together the rice, pea pods, chicken, orange sections, and water chestnuts. Cover & chill mixture for 6 hours or overnight.

In a screw-top jar combine vinegar, sesame and salad oils, salt, pepper, and garlic powder. Cover & chill at least 6 hours or overnight.

Just before serving shake vinegar and oil mixture well. Pour over rice mixture; toss.

Sprinkle with chopped green onion for garnish
